CEO’S REPORT
Future-proofing our industry
Hopefully, we are through the worst of winter, but I do feel for the Nelson Tasman region, having suffered two significant weather events in close succession. We are again paying the price for a lack of infrastructure to cope with such events, which are becoming more frequent.
On the advocacy front, Master Plumbers is working closely with MBIE and the Plumbers, Gasfitters & Drainlayers Board to co-create the framework that will enable self-certification for plumbers and drainlayers when working on ‘simple’ homes. (We must be careful that the system doesn’t extend into remote inspections, which are quite a separate matter.)
New ‘granny flat’ legislation expected to be in place by early next year will exempt buildings of simple design up to 70sq m in size from needing a building consent—essentially allowing plumbers and drainlayers to self-certify their work.
1. Under Schedule 1 of the Building Act, you are already selfcertifying certain aspects of sanitary plumbing and drainlaying 2. Under the Plumbers, Gasfitters & Drainlayers Act, you are already responsible for your own workmanship. Liability does not sit with a third party.
Ultimately, all three trades should be able to stand by their own workmanship and recognise that they are certifying practitioners. I also believe that, unless you opt in, you won’t be competitive for your client or your builder, as self-certification will produce productivity gains by not having to wait for a physical inspection.
“Master Plumbers is working closely with MBIE and the Plumbers, Gasfitters & Drainlayers Board to co-create the framework that will enable selfcertification for plumbers and drainlayers.”
Master Plumbers would much rather see one consistent selfcertification system that incorporates both granny flats and ‘simple’ homes (though the meaning of ‘simple’ is yet to be defined) and that applies to all three trades.
The new self-certification scheme allows plumbers and drainlayers to choose if they want to opt in, but bear in mind these two points:
On another topic, the recently released EBOSS Builder Sentiment Report highlighted that, as most people are already aware, the construction industry has been significantly affected by a reduction in projects. Of most concern to Master Plumbers are the stats on net migration— people leaving the country for so-called greener pastures—and the impact this is going to have on the future workforce.
The Government has recently announced $6 billion worth of construction and infrastructure projects. This, along with lower interest rates, will bring recovery for the construction sector after a challenging time. New plumbing, gasfitting and drainlaying apprentice enrolments have dropped significantly in 2025 and
it’s crucial that we start growing these numbers back to a more sustainable level ahead of the recovery.
The EBOSS report shows that the Southern region has continued to grow, and there are also definite signs of improvement in Canterbury. These markets need a strong workforce now, so they can maximise the opportunity.
A few weeks ago, Minister Penny Simmonds announced there will be eight Industry Skills Boards (ISBs) in the new vocational education and training system—including one for construction and specialist trades. Master Plumbers is pleased the Minister has recognised specialist trades as a key component of the construction industry.
“The Government has recently announced $6 billion worth of construction and infrastructure projects.”
However, in our feedback on the education and training bill now working its way through Parliament, we have raised concerns about the level of operational funding the ISBs will receive.
We have also urged the Government to keep the legal requirement for industry-led Strategic Reference Groups to be the voice for individual sectors such as plumbing, gasfitting and drainlaying—as well as the ability for these groups to make funding recommendations to the Tertiary Education Commission.
Unfortunately, the industry training sector is going to see another raft of changes while we move from the Workforce Development Council model to ISBs in 2026.
On page 16 of this edition, we outline how the new EarnLearn and ICE programmes will deliver the new PGD apprentice qualifications. The new qualifications introduce workplace assessment in recognition of the fact that businesses not only employ apprentices but, most importantly, train them on the job. I believe workplace assessments will become the norm in the future, following other sectors like electrical and carpentry.
Remember, when you assess your apprentices in the workplace, you don’t just get value for money by training them on site, but your billable hours will also increase, as the apprentice will be on the job for at least 50% more of their allocated time compared to previous qualification versions.
When all is said and done, training an apprentice should happen on the job, and it’s the responsibility of both the business and the apprentice to ensure the learning and skills requirements are met.
Finally, I’d like to thank plumbing apprentice George McCallumClark, who bravely came along to a parliamentary select committee hearing and spoke with skill and confidence. George is one of many apprentices who are desperately keen to complete their apprenticeships in a timely manner but are being delayed through no fault of their own by a lack of available block courses.
This is one of the reasons why workplace learning and assessment is embedded in the new qualifications, and I want to acknowledge George for representing the training needs of all apprentices across our industry.

Financially viable polytechnics will return to a regional decisionmaking model in 2026, as Te Pūkenga is disestablished.
Photograph: Steve Meadows
TEN POLYTECHS SET TO RETURN TO REGIONAL GOVERNANCE
As the Government gradually dismantles the centralised Te Pūkenga New Zealand Institute of Skills and Technology, July saw two significant announcements about the new way ahead for vocational education and training.
Te Pūkenga saw all of New Zealand’s polytechnics and industry training organisations merged into one national network. That is to be replaced by a return to regional decision making for financially viable polytechnics as of 1 January 2026.
Ten polytechnics will be reestablished, with the Open Polytechnic proposed as the ‘anchor’ for the new federation, which will have shared academic boards.
Four others are slated for return if they can achieve viability over the coming months. Decisions are due in the first half of 2026.
Under the new model, the six Workforce Development Councils that provide an industry voice on training qualifications and funding decisions are to be replaced from 1 January 2026 by eight Industry Skills Boards (ISBs). Plumbing, gasfitting and drainlaying will fall under the Construction and Specialist Trades ISB. These entities will set training standards and oversee quality.
Legislation to enable these changes is working its way through Parliament and expected to pass in October.

MAN FINED FOR POSING AS PLUMBER AND DRAINLAYER
Invercargill man George West was sentenced in June for completing illegal plumbing and drainlaying work for his elderly neighbours after falsely leading them to believe he was licensed to do the work. He last held an exemption authorisation for drainlaying in 2011, which was valid for less than a month. He also held exemptions for plumbing and drainlaying for less than a year from 2004-2005. Mr West was convicted, discharged and fined $3,000 reparation.
“This was a stressful and upsetting situation for the couple, who trusted someone they believed to be qualified,” says Plumbers, Gasfitters & Drainlayers Board Chief Executive Aleyna Hall. “Unlicensed and unsupervised work puts people at risk, plain and simple.”
CRITICAL NEED FOR APPRENTICES TO ENSURE SMOOTH INDUSTRY RECOVERY
By year end, plumbing, gasfitting and drainlaying apprentice enrolments are expected to be down about 50 per cent on previous years. When the construction market turns, this will result in a critical shortage of skilled workers.
“For eight years, the construction sector was growing significantly, and the number one issue was finding available workforce,” says Master Plumbers Chief Executive Greg Wallace. “We have retracted so quickly and,
as the market recovers, this again will be our number one issue moving into 2026.”
Builders face the same issue, as the EBOSS 2025 Builder Sentiment Report* shows. BCITO, the national organisation that manages builder apprenticeships, currently has lower numbers than usual, with training volumes down by approximately 25 per cent compared with the peak in 2022.
“Skilled staff enable businesses to thrive in times of growth and adapt to changing market
BASE:
conditions,” says BCITO Director Greg Durkin. “This is critical to both industry and the wider economy, and businesses will need even more trained people as demand increases.”
According to the report, 40 per cent of builders anticipate improvement over the next 12 months, indicating a cautious but slightly more positive outlook than last year.
According to the EBOSS 2025 Builder Sentiment Report, 26% of builders don't have enough staff to meet future demand as the pipeline starts to improve. Of those, three quarters expect to experience difficulties finding good staff—especially qualified tradespeople.
STANDARDS SPOTLIGHT
The 2025 editions of the AS/NZS 3500 Plumbing and drainage series of standards are now available from Standards New Zealand. Important note: The 2018 editions remain in force as Acceptable Solutions for Building Code clauses E1, G12 and G13. While the updated editions can be used in building consent applications, they will be as an Alternative Solution.
New publication BS ISO 24521:2025
Drinking water, wastewater and stormwater systems and services – Management of onsite domestic wastewater services provides an update on the previous 2016 version.

OPENING THE MARKET TO QUALITY OVERSEAS BUILDING PRODUCTS
Building products made and tested to more than 100 international building product standards can now be used as part of a New Zealand Building Code acceptable solution or verification method.
This makes a wider range of products like plasterboard, cladding, windows and insulation available for use that would previously have to have been specifically tested against New Zealand standards.
The first edition of Building Product Specifications has been published by MBIE. This can be used with an acceptable solution or verification method to show compliance with the Building Code.
This living document will be updated over time as new or updated standards are identified as providing an equivalent or better level of performance.
The first edition contains specifications and standards for: Sitework products and testing Structural products and testing for concrete, steel and timber elements Cladding, windows, doors and insulation
Linings for wall bracing elements HVAC systems
Fire characteristics related to material properties and fire resistance, as well as closures, external wall cladding, linings, coverings, and ducts for HVAC systems.
Part 7 of the document allows for plumbing and drainage products to be included in future.

NEW SA-2025 STANDARD SUBCONTRACT AGREEMENT
A good working relationship between contractor and subcontractor is critical to ensuring construction projects run smoothly and complete on time and to budget.
A subcontract agreement identifies obligations and responsibilities up front, avoiding later disputes, which can be costly both in time and goodwill.
Master Builders and the Specialist Trade Contractors Federation (STCF) have collaborated for many years to produce a standard form subcontract that can be used by New Zealand’s construction sector.
The latest version of their SA series was released in July. SA-2025 introduces improvements, including:
Improved alignment with NZS 3910:2023 for smoother contract administration and consistency across head and subcontract levels
Clearer risk allocation and obligations that address design responsibilities, final accounts, QA requirements, hot works protocols, and retention release mechanics
Increased transparency and fairness through clearer notice provisions, better-defined variation and delay protocols, and safeguards against poor contract practices.
Master Plumbers encourages its members to use SA-2025 as subcontract conditions. Form 1, included in Appendix B4, must accompany each
and every payment claim for the claim to be valid under the Construction Contracts Act 2002. SA-2025 is set up for commercial construction but can be used for any size contract.

The new EarnLearn and ICE apprenticeship programmes are underway for new apprentices. NZ Plumber answers some commonly asked questions from businesses that train apprentices.
Photograph: Steve Meadows
1
What is different about the new PGD training programmes?
The biggest difference is the introduction of flexible training pathways and increased workplace assessment options—meaning apprentices can spend less time away on block courses and more time training in the workplace.
A new Workplace Assessor model has been introduced, giving employers the choice to assess an apprentice in the workplace using an in-house or external assessor.
2
Do the programmes include any mandatory block courses?
EarnLearn ICE
One mandatory induction block course, which may be up to five days depending on the programme.
Based on your company’s scope of work, there are up to 13 modules that can be completed either in the workplace or at a block course.
3
All programmes include a two-week induction block course.
There is a selection of mandatory and elective block course options for each programme.
Are there any mandatory workplace modules?
A PGD apprenticeship comprises 84 unit standards, or 86 if undertaking the optional Drainlaying strand. Unit standards are grouped into modules.
All programmes have close to a 70:30 theory/practical unit standard split.
Employers have the option to appoint or hire an inhouse Workplace Assessor to assess apprentices on both the theory and practical components of their training. Fee rebates are available. Talk to your EarnLearn Account Manager to see if your business is eligible.
5
4
Up to eight mandatory workplace modules.
These combine practical, evidence-based tasks with supported interactive learning and are assessed by either a Workplace Assessor or an external EarnLearn Assessor.
At least two unit standards are expected to be completed in the workplace for each trade— ie, six for the combined PGD programme. The assessments can be completed in the workplace or by attending an assessment block or any combination of both.
What is the role of the Workplace Assessor?
Workplace Assessors:
Review and mark an apprentice’s assessments
Report unit standard completions on the apprentice’s online learning management system
Provide guidance and feedback.
There are two types of assessment:
1. Theory: assessment of the apprentice’s online learning (eg, written exam, multiple choice or short answer).
2. Practical: assessment of the evidence submitted online by an apprentice of their on-job learning (eg, photos, as-laid plans, commissioning sheets).
Employers who wish to become ICE Workplace Assessors will only review and assess practical assessments, reducing the time commitment by approximately 70 per cent (Fee schedule – Option 1).
Who can carry out workplace assessments?
Your business can hire or nominate a Certifying practitioner on your team to be an in-house Workplace Assessor.
To be eligible to undertake workplace training and assessment instead of sending apprentices to a block course, the company must be able to expose apprentices to the topics and tasks specified in each module to complete their training assessments.
If you’re unable to provide the training and/or practical experience within the workplace, these modules can be completed at a block course.
Alternatively, EarnLearn and ICE have their own external Assessors. If your apprentice trains through the Masterlink group apprentice training scheme, Masterlink has registered Workplace Assessors available to assess apprentices.
6
How do I become a registered Workplace Assessor?
EarnLearn ICE
You will need to:
Hold a current PGDB Certifying licence for the qualification(s) you are assessing against Hold unit standard 4098 Use standards to assess candidate performance (EarnLearn offers 4098 Assessor Training courses) Submit an Assessor Application Form Complete an induction covering PGD assessment requirements.
You will need to:
Hold a current PGDB Certifying licence for the qualification(s) you are assessing against Hold unit standard 4098 Use standards to assess candidate performance
Contact the PGD Programme Manager to initiate an application: martin.kelly@scgnz. org.nz 7
How will my business know what my apprentice needs training in, and when?
At the start of the apprenticeship, your apprentice’s Account Manager or Training Advisor will work with you to determine your apprentice’s training pathway, and which modules can be completed in the workplace or at block course.
EarnLearn ICE
EarnLearn ICE
If your business can’t provide all the necessary skills for a particular module, the apprentice can attend a block course to cover this—unless it’s a mandatory workplace module.
Practical assessments can be done in any order and will depend on the range of work the apprentice is doing and when.
Does our business also need to have a Verifier?
Yes. You must have a registered Verifier onsite, who can observe and verify the apprentice’s work and help the apprentice gather on-job evidence. The Verifier signs this off before the apprentice submits it online for assessment.
The Verifier can be the apprentice’s employer or supervisor, and the same person as the Workplace Assessor.
Who can be a Verifier?
Currently licensed Plumber (plumbing verification)
Currently licensed Drainlayer (drainlaying verification)
Currently licensed Certifying Gasfitter (gasfitting verification)
How do I become a Verifier?
EarnLearn ICE
Complete and submit a Verifier Application Form.
The pace at which the apprentice progresses will be up to the apprentice and the amount of work exposure and training the business provides. 8 9 11 12
Submit a Verifier Application Form via your Skills Training Advisor, who can provide advice and guidance. Applications are checked and processed via the Quality Assurance team.
Can apprentices enrolled in earlier versions of the training programmes be workplace assessed?
No, the workplace assessment options only apply to the new programmes. Trainees enrolled in earlier programmes will continue to be assessed at block course or by an external assessor. As the new programmes roll out, opportunities may become available for current apprentices to transfer.
MASTERLINK
WORKPLACE ASSESSORS
Masterlink is New Zealand’s largest Kiwi-owned group training organisation, specialising in mentored plumbing, gasfitting and drainlaying apprenticeships.
Masterlink recruits apprentices and handles all HR and employment admin. Apprentices are placed with ‘host’ businesses as they train towards getting qualified.
Masterlink has a team of registered Workplace Assessors, dedicated to assessing Masterlink apprentices within the new training programmes. Masterlink Regional Managers also provide each apprentice with pastoral care and mentoring.
Regional Managers will work with the host business to determine which modules the apprentice can complete in the workplace and will handle any block course arrangements. The job is off your hands!
FIVE BENEFITS OF WORKPLACE ASSESSMENT
1. Apprentices are assessed on their day-to-day work, reducing the time away to attend block courses
2. Workplace assessment reflects the true nature of industry training, with more opportunities for practical, hands-on learning
3. Employers can shape the training to current jobs, ensuring it adds value to your workplace
4. Real workplace tasks produce high-quality assessment evidence, ensuring apprentices meet industry standards
5. Apprentices train while doing ‘real life’ client work, ensuring training is to a high standard.
Will it take my apprentice less time to complete their apprenticeship through the new programme?
Training durations range from 24 to 63 months, depending on the programme and each apprentice’s progress.
Training durations range from 24 to 60 months, depending on the programme and each apprentice’s progress. Individual learners may complete up to 12 months faster, provided all unit standard assessments are completed.
Masterlink has a team of workplace assessors, dedicated to assessing apprentices within the new training programmes.
EarnLearn ICE
If your business is unable to provide the training and/ or practical experience in the workplace for a particular module, you can send your apprentice to block course.
13
What is the pricing structure? EarnLearn
Depending on the programme selected, training fees are between $52 - $54.20* incl GST per week. This is paid directly to EarnLearn by the apprentice or employer and is based on all training and assessments being completed through block courses.
Where training and/or assessments are completed in the workplace (not in a block course), rebates are available. Find out more at https://earnlearn.ac.nz/PGD
* Please note, pricing is subject to change.
ICE
All six programmes have two identical fee options (see table below). There is also the additional option to pay weekly or annually.
* A 10% discount applies to annual fees paid within 20 days of the date of the invoice (this discount does not apply to the weekly payment option).
14
What financial support is available?
New apprentices starting an apprenticeship in 2025 may be eligible for the ‘Fees Free’ government funding, which covers training fees for the final two years of work-based training, up to the value of $12,000.
Apprentices receive the Fees Free entitlement after they have completed their full qualification and once they have applied to Inland Revenue (IR).
Payments will be paid direct to an apprentice even if the fees have been paid by the employer or someone else. Find out more at https://www.feesfree.govt.nz
Apprenticeship Boost is also available for up to 12 months for employers with apprentices. Employers can get $500 (ex GST) a month per eligible apprentice. If you’re GST registered, you'll be paid the amount plus GST.

Involved in the design of some of the most technically demanding projects at DL Good Plumbers, Commercial Plumbing Manager Darrin Minifie talks to NZ Plumber about his drive to help make work easier for others and pass on his skills to the next generation.
AUTHOR: BEVERLY SELLERS
sked what drives him after 40 years in the trade, Darrin Minifie is quick to answer. “Helping other people.” In 2022, Darrin lost his wife Nicky to cancer. She was just 54. “She was everything to me,” he says. “After she passed away, I couldn’t see the point in anything. But then I thought, hang on, go to work and see what you can do today to help someone else.”
ATechnical expertise
In his role as Commercial Plumbing Manager for the Auckland team of 75 at DL Good Plumbers (DLG), Darrin helps countless people—but particularly the foremen, supervisors and apprentices. The company’s commercial sites are many and varied, including hospitals, prisons, schools,
retirement villages and high-rise apartments.
“Every plumbing firm has a person they turn to when things get too hard,” says DLG owner Dave Good. “At DLG, that person is Darrin.”
From his early days at Chenery Plumbing to co-founding Project Plumbing alongside Nicky and fellow plumber Paul Abbott, Darrin built a strong career working on a wide range of projects across Auckland. A significant portion of their work came through DLG and, in 2020, they merged Project Plumbing with DLG. It was after joining DLG that Nicky became sick.
Darrin’s ongoing dedication to quality and generosity in passing his skills to the next generation earned him the national 2025 Plumber, Gasfitter or Drainlayer Employee of the Year title at the 2025 New Zealand Plumbing Awards this May.
Darrin Minifie, Commercial Plumbing Manager at DL Good Plumbers, received the New Zealand Plumber, Gasfitter or Drainlayer Employee of the Year Award at the 2025 New Zealand Plumbing Awards in May.
In his acceptance speech, he paid tribute to his wife Nicky, the love of his life and mother of their three now adult boys. “Nicky told me to be there for them and not to lose myself,” he recalls. “I’d had months off work, and that’s what got me back to it. We all need to make money, but we also need a reason to go into work each day. Mine is to do the best I can to make work easier for people.”
Collaborative approach
His leadership style is collaborative. “We all work together to solve problems,” Darrin explains. “If there are problems on site, I ask for feedback and suggestions for improvement from everyone from our apprentices to those who have been working here for over 50 years.”
Darrin meets with all number of people on site, from consultants, clients, builders and other trades to maintain progress and a good flow and working relationship on site. “I work closely with our direct supervisors, visiting their sites each week to check how the project is progressing and to meet with the head contractors,” he says.
“We all work together to solve problems. If there are problems on site, I ask for feedback and suggestions for improvement from everyone from our apprentices to those who have been working here for over 50 years.”
Before issues arise, Darrin gets involved in the design of the most technically demanding plumbing aspects of projects. Recently this included a pellet boiler installation, large volume stainless steel tanks (1m litres) at Auckland District Health Board, bathroom pod installation for 750 bathroom units at a student accommodation block, and works on the New Zealand International Convention Centre.
Apprentice mentoring
He also supervises the company’s 18 apprentices, all at various stages of their
apprenticeship. His monthly team-building toolbox sessions in the workshop give him the chance to deliver training in aspects such as copper brazing or PVC installation principles. “I also talk to our apprentices individually to review their apprenticeship status and discuss any setbacks.”
Apprentices are trained in a broad range of work in a controlled environment and have the advantage of repeating jobs multiple times. “If they’re working on 100 apartments, they get really good at a particular task and it’s great seeing that happen,” he says.
The key to any successful project lies in proper resourcing, pre-empting and planning, says Darrin—particularly if councils have differing interpretations of the Building Code. Making sure everyone is happy with the project approach upfront saves significant time and expense putting things right once work is underway.
“If you don’t plan well, a project can run on for months. We have a good QS team, with a lot of experience between us, so we can help make sure targets are met. I’m the plumber in the office, so I keep it real on how long work really takes!”
Meticulous planning
DLG has a goal to eliminate mistakes. A simple leak can become a serious, expensive and time-consuming issue in a commercial situation. Darrin and others on the team are the first plumbers in the country to have completed qualifications within GIRI (Get it Right Initiative), which was established by a group of UK construction industry experts.
GIRI’s goal is to improve productivity, quality, sustainability and safety in the sector by eliminating error. The initiative is working to change attitudes and create a culture of getting work right from the start through skills development, good practice guidance, and sharing knowledge on systems and process improvement.
Darrin is also an ISO 9001 qualified Quality Management Systems Auditor. With the standard’s focus on continuous improvement, this helps DLG meet the highest levels of work management and is often a prerequisite for securing projects with reputable builders. The company is now taking this a step further by working to become ISO 9001 certified.
“Lying awake at 3am is no time to plan your performance,” says Darrin. “Driving excellence from your experience and continually improving others to do so, helps to avoid those sleepless nights and allows me to enjoy an industry I have been part of for 40 years.”

Their involvement in the construction of the self-sufficient Ngā Mokopuna marae at Victoria University in Wellington has earned Hockly Plumbers the 2025 Outstanding Project of the Year at the New Zealand Plumbing Awards. NZ Plumber talks to Managing Director Will McGee about this technically challenging and culturally significant project.
AUTHOR: JE T’AIME HAYR
hen Hockly Plumbers signed on to the Ngā Mokopuna project, it was clear this job was going to be like nothing they had ever worked on. Built to meet the rigorous standards of the Living Building Challenge (LBC), the vision for the marae was as a fully self-sufficient, culturally significant space that would serve generations to come. For Hockly Plumbers Managing Directors John Garratt and Will McGee and their team, it was a unique opportunity to combine technical expertise with cultural respect—and deliver some of the most innovative plumbing work of their careers.
WLiving Building Challenge
The LBC is an international sustainable building certification programme centred around the philosophy that buildings must ‘actively do good’ instead of simply ‘doing less harm’. Certification covers seven performance areas: place, water, energy, health and happiness, materials, equity, and beauty. The goal is a building that generates its own energy with renewable resources, captures and treats its water—operating efficiently while maximising beauty.
Projects that achieve Living Building certification can claim to be the greenest in the world and serve as role models for the future of sustainable building.
Self-sufficient system
With ‘water’ one of the seven critical aspects of the LBC programme, Hockly Plumbers had a significant role that challenged them to think outside the box. Ngā Mokopuna was designed to function independently of traditional infrastructure. That meant the team at Hockly Plumbers had to adapt to a completely new style of water system—from supply to discharge.
“Ngā Mokopuna was designed to be completely self-sufficient,” explains Will McGee. “We used rainwater harvesting, greywater filtration, and a vacuum toilet system connected to an advanced wastewater treatment plant that not only serves the building but also supports nearby areas.”
Rainwater is collected from the roof and stored in large underground tanks for use as drinking water. Greywater, from hand basins and showers, is filtered and held in tanks for non-potable uses like toilet flushing and landscaping. The
vacuum toilet system feeds into a high-tech treatment plant that filters blackwater, which is then reused for flushing water in adjacent buildings.
The team also prioritised sustainable materials, such as welded HDPE pipework, and low-waste installation practices to align with the project’s strict environmental goals.
More than just pipes
Beyond the sustainable water systems, Hockly Plumbers’ responsibilities spanned all internal plumbing for kitchens and bathrooms, hot water systems, along with full drainage and stormwater infrastructure.
“We’ve completed Greenstar-rated projects before,” says Will, “but Ngā Mokopuna was the most unique and
Ngā Mokopuna: the self-sufficient marae complex at Victoria University in Wellington.
innovative to date. There was a real focus on integrating everything with the project’s environmental and cultural vision.”
The project also offered rich learning opportunities for apprentices, who made up a key part of the team.
“This was an exceptional training opportunity,” adds Will. “The team got hands-on with sustainable systems and experienced working in a culturally significant space. Learning how to work respectfully and according to tikanga is just as important as the technical skills.”
Teamwork and leadership
Over the course of the build, which began in 2022 and wrapped up in 2025, an average of six plumbers and apprentices were on site, overseen by site foreman Ash Hanrahan. Will and John led the work as

FUTURE OF HOT WATER
Heat pump water heaters tick the sustainability box, reduce energy costs, and support energy security—meeting all three pillars of the World Energy Trilemma, as Rheem explains here.
AUTHOR: RHEEM NEW ZEALAND
The future of hot water is no random topic. Water heating is the second largest energy consumer in New Zealand homes (behind space heaters) and typically makes up around a third of household energy bills[1]. More broadly, 10 per cent of all non-transport energy in New Zealand goes towards heating water in industrial and commercial business[2]
Developing smart, sustainable and reliable solutions for water heating will not only save Kiwi homes and businesses on their monthly bills but will also make an important contribution to lowering our national energy consumption and carbon footprint.
World Energy Trilemma
When we talk about the future of hot water, we have to begin by talking about the World Energy Trilemma framework. For every world government, there are three key areas that need to be balanced when considering energy solutions:
energy security
energy equity (accessible and affordable energy) environmental impact and sustainability[3].
Unfortunately, most energy sources don’t tick all three boxes. Fossil fuels, for example, are traditionally more affordable and provide energy security (at least in the short term) but are unsustainable and generally have a high impact on the environment.
In New Zealand, we are fortunate to have access to a mostly renewable source of electricity—around 80 per cent of our electricity is produced from renewable sources like hydropower, geothermal power and wind[4].
This places us in a great position to meet all three aspects of the trilemma—for example, modern appliances powered by electricity will generally be sustainable. However, energy prices continue to climb, and in recent years we’ve also seen energy security becoming an issue with the grid being put under stress during peak periods.
This means we still need solutions that help NZ homeowners and businesses consistently tick all three boxes of the energy trilemma.
Hot water opportunity
As alluded to above, hot water—and particularly heat pump water heaters—presents one very tangible way to meet all three aspects of the trilemma. And because most water heaters are tucked away in cupboards or basements, the opportunity is often overlooked. According to an EECA report, over a third of people they surveyed had never heard of hot water heat pumps, and another third knew nothing about them except the name[5]. This has led to only three per cent of NZ households installing heat pump water heaters[6].
While these stats are a little concerning, they also represent a massive opportunity, not only for individual home and business owners but for New Zealand as a whole.
Heat pump water heating
So, why do heat pump water heaters present such a big opportunity? First, they tick the sustainability box. By using ambient air to heat water instead of drawing heavily from the grid, they dramatically reduce carbon emissions (especially when paired with New Zealand’s mostly renewable electricity supply).
Second, they lower energy costs. Rheem heat pump water heaters are significantly more efficient than conventional electric or gas water heaters, using up to 70 per cent less electricity to produce the same amount of hot water. This makes them an accessible option for homeowners looking to reduce their power bills.
Third, they support energy security. Because they require much less energy to run, they ease the burden on the national grid— particularly during high-demand periods. With a Coefficient of Performance (COP) typically over 4, Rheem heat pump water heaters can deliver more than four units of heat energy for every unit of electricity consumed. That’s a big win when it comes to reducing load on the grid and taking pressure off our national energy systems.
The future of hot water
Considering all the above, when we talk about the future of hot water, we should be talking about heat pump water heaters. New Zealand’s clean electricity puts us in a strong starting position. Even if your customers are currently using a traditional electric cylinder, they’re still tapping into a relatively sustainable energy source. But when it comes time to replace a unit or if you’re working on a new home, think about recommending a heat pump water heater.
It’s a proven technology that’s ticks all three boxes of the World Energy Trilemma—and the sooner we make the switch, the faster we move towards a lower-carbon, more cost-effective energy future for New Zealand.

BALANCING HOT WATER FLOW AND RETURN
Flow and return lines have significant benefits, says hydraulic services expert Paul Funnell, who explains how to size and balance these systems here.
AUTHOR: PAUL FUNNELL OAM
Ahot water flow pipe is the main supply pipe from the heating vessel to the last branch—the most disadvantaged fixture or outlet. The return pipe extends from the last branch back to the heating vessel.
The hot water circulates through the flow pipe due to natural draw-off caused by the drop in pressure when an outlet is opened. If the system is not in use and there is no draw-off, the circulating pump provides
the means for the water to move through the flow pipe and return to the heating vessel. During this process heat will be lost through radiation and it is replaced each time the water circulates through the heaters.
Unlike a cold water ring main, which is capable of flowing from either direction, the hot water flows in one direction only. For a domestic system, the water leaves the heater at 65°C and returns at 55°C, depending on the design criteria and heat losses.
Flow and return lines distribute hot water evenly at a constant temperature, and reduce the waiting time for hot water at each outlet.
Flow and return benefits
The two major benefits of flow and return lines are that they distribute hot water evenly at a constant temperature and reduce the waiting time for hot water at each outlet. It is the author’s opinion that flow and return systems are under-utilised on many projects.
Residential houses, motels, medical centres, butcher and bakery shops are just a few examples where more thought should be given to using the flow and return system in preference to a simple ‘dead leg’ system.
BALANCING THE HOT WATER SYSTEM
If a flow and return system is part of the project design, the contractor must balance the system after the installation is completed. Balancing the system forms part of the commissioning process and guarantees the delivery of hot water to each fixture at an even temperature and in the shortest possible time. These steps must be followed:
Step 1
Install a balancing valve at the end of each hot water flow before it becomes the return line. The valve must be of a type that has flow adjustment function (ball valves will not work). Having calculated the size of the circulating pump, the required flow is divided by the number of balancing valves.
For example: if there are four balancing valves, and it is calculated that the pump needs to circulate 0.50 l/s, the setting on each balancing valve is adjusted to allow 0.125 l/s of hot water to pass through it.
Step 2
Commission the hot water units and allow the hot water to circulate through the system for 24 to 48 hours. The hot water will settle into a pattern of distribution, based on even flow rather than temperature.
Step 3
At a time of the day when there has been no drawoff for around six hours—which is most likely to be early morning—the temperature of the pipe is taken adjacent to each balancing valve. As it is recorded, it will show that the valve on the shortest circuit will have the highest temperature. This is due to the shorter distance the hot water must travel and less heat loss compared with the longer runs of pipe.
The balancing valves are adjusted to allow more water to flow through the one furthest from the hot water vessel, and less at the closest.
Step 4
The process is repeated at the same time every day until the temperature differential between the four valves is within 1°C or 2°C. Large projects with 20 to 30 risers entering the return line may need the process repeated over 12 or more consecutive days.
Note: It is good practice for flow and return systems to be checked and adjusted every two years.
Sizing methods
The methods for sizing the hot water flow line are exactly the same as for cold water, except the quantities will be less. The principle of calculating the size of the return line from the last branch to the hot water system can be more complex, and the variables that need to be taken into account are listed below.
On smaller projects – The designer may elect to nominate the return pipe as one size smaller than the flow line at the last branch.
On larger projects – The following must be considered in the calculations:
a. The heat losses in the flow and return lines, as per the manufacturer’s calculations for the pipe insulation to be used.
b. The quantity of water that needs to circulate through the system to replace the heat losses.
c. The litres per second that the circulating pump needs to push through the system to deliver the required flow.
Having established this, the return pipe can be sized to accommodate the flow. It should be appreciated that the return line may need to be increased in size as additional branch return lines are connected.

Gas continuous flow water heaters, such as Dux Commercial models, are a great option for high water use applications, when sized and manifolded correctly.
AUTHOR: MM BRANDS
When hot water is integral to your business, you need a system that delivers. Avoiding downtime from hot water outage is key to providing a seamless customer experience, regardless of whether it’s a product or service you’re providing.
Tankless systems
To meet the needs of New Zealand businesses, Dux Hot Water offers a range of reliable, Japanese manufactured commercial continuous flow models in 28L/min, 32L/min and 50L/min flow rates to suit installations both indoors and out, and in both ULPG and natural gas. Whilst these can be installed as a single unit, in most commercial applications they’re designed as a ‘tankless’ manifolded arrangement to meet large hot water loads, and to provide redundancy during peak demands and unscheduled downtime. When 12 x 50L/min models are manifolded, these systems can deliver up to 600L/min.
There’s also the option to connect their Back2Base IoT system to the hot water plant, providing remote monitoring via a user interface, or email/SMS notifications.
Controller connection
When multiple units are connected via the Dux smart system controller, if one of the water heaters develops a fault it will automatically transition to the next working water heater without interrupting the supply of hot water. This clever ‘connected’ system enables load sharing and modulation across the hot water plant.
The first water heater to turn on to service the load is dynamic. This shifting pattern helps to share the load more evenly amongst the water heaters to extend product life. And when multiple units work together, it maximises the surface area of the heat exchangers for improved heat transfer, and less pressure losses.
Commercial grunt
Gas continuous flow water heaters heat cold water on demand. They feature powerful burners to heat cold water quickly in only a single pass through the heat exchanger. When sized and manifolded correctly, it means you’ll never run out of hot water again.
Tankless systems avoid often complex additional plumbing between the hot water plant and storage cylinders, and their associated standing heat losses. But the high flow rates these products endure means they must be robust.
Dux Commercial models are made from high grade commercial components, including heat exchangers with 25 per cent thicker pipes, 20 per cent thicker fins and up to 50 per cent larger pipes
than domestic continuous flow models to meet the higher water use and flow rates required in commercial applications.
All Dux Commercial continuous flow water heaters have an electronically controlled bypass pathway valve to minimise the fluctuation of hot water temperature using the thermistor reading feedback programme. At a set temperature of 60°C or higher, the bypass valve is closed and ensures a quick hot water boost.
Condensing efficiency
They’re also energy efficient. They come in both non-condensing (single heat exchanger) and condensing (dual heat exchanger) models, with the latter using excess ‘waste’ heat in the secondary heat exchanger to ‘pre-heat’ the water before passing through the primary heat exchanger.
More efficient condensing technology used in both the Dux Commercial 32L/min and 50L/min models delivers up to 96.4 per cent* and 95 per cent* thermal efficiency respectively, providing greater running cost savings. They’re much less affected by seasonal temperature differentials than heat pump technology systems, which rely more heavily on electric boost plants during colder conditions.
*Nominal thermal efficiency as tested with 15°C inlet water temperature and 60°C hot water outlet temperature at maximum burn capacity.

PIPE SUITABILITY FOR HOT & COLD WATER SERVICES
Guidance on piping material for hot and cold water services that comply with the Building Code.
AUTHOR: MINISTRY OF BUSINESS, INNOVATION AND EMPLOYMENT (MBIE)
SUMMARY OF PIPES & FITTINGS MATERIALS AND STANDARDS
Materials for hot and cold water that must be accepted by building consent authorities are as follows:
Copper pipes – NZS 3501 or AS 1432 (Type A, B, C)*
Copper alloy fittings – AS 3688
Polybutylene (PB) pipes and fittings – AS/NZS 2642: Parts 1, 2 and 3
Cross-linked polyethylene pipes – AS/NZS 2492**
Cross-linked polyethylene pipe fittings – AS/NZS 2537: Parts 1, 2, 3 and 4
Stainless steel pipes – AS 5200: Part 053
Materials for cold water only that must be accepted by building consent authorities are as follows:
PVC-U pipes and fittings – AS/NZS 1477
Polyethylene (PE) pipes – AS/NZS 4130
Polyethylene (PE) pipe fittings – AS/NZS 4129
*Copper pipe and associated fittings are not dimensionally compatible with copper pipe made to NZS 3501. **Cross-linked polyethylene pipes used for hot water shall have a nominal pressure rating of PN16 or PN20.
Water supply pipes and fittings manufactured in accordance with standards cited in Acceptable Solution G12/AS1, or those specified in a CodeMark certificate, are deemed to comply with the Building Code, when correctly installed.
Water supply pipes and fittings that must be accepted by a building consent authority as complying with the Building Code are those that: comply with Acceptable Solution G12/AS1, Section 2.0 Materials hold current CodeMark product certificates.
Pipes and fittings not covered by the paragraph above may be considered by a building consent authority as an alternative solution. This guidance outlines factors for consideration when assessing if alternative pipes and fittings will comply with the Building Code.
AS/NZS 3500.1 Plumbing and drainage – Water services
AS/NZS 3500.4 Plumbing and drainage – Heated water services.
As part of the Building Code updates published in November 2023, the 2021 versions of these standards are now cited in Acceptable Solution G12/AS3.
G12/AS3 requires the materials and products used with these design and installation standards to comply with Acceptable Solution G12/AS1 Section 2.0 Materials.
Earlier editions of the AS/NZS 3500 plumbing and drainage standards normatively cited specific product standards for acceptable pipes and fittings. These specific product standard conformance requirements were removed in the 2021 edition of these standards to avoid inconsistencies with the Australian WaterMark product certification scheme.
New products and materials appendices were added to these standards to aid in determining if plumbing products and materials are fit for purpose.

Evaluating alternative materials for hot & cold water
Pipes and fittings that are not manufactured in accordance with standards cited in Acceptable Solution G12/AS1 may be considered by a building consent authority as an alternative solution. The guidance provided below includes factors for consideration when assessing if alternative pipes and fittings will comply with the Building Code.
Information on some of the items below may be able to be obtained from the manufacturer or supplier of the product or material.
Factors to consider include: the type of usage likely to occur the nature and temperature of the water to be conveyed and the risk of corrosion, degradation and leaching the nature of the environment, the ground, and the possibility of chemical attack therefrom the physical and chemical characteristics of the materials and products
compatibility of materials and products the pressure rating of pipes and fittings and accessibility for inspection and maintenance.
Additional factors to consider when evaluating alternative products and materials as being suitable for use with hot and cold potable water services:
1. Overseas approvals
Many products manufactured overseas have approvals that specifically include use with potable water. For example, the British Board of Agrément (BBA), Deutscher Verein des Gas- und Wasserfaches (DVGW), National Sanitation Foundation (NSF), and American National Standards Institute (ANSI) certified products and materials.
2. Manufacturing and installation Standard(s), including durability tests
Identify the Standard(s) the pipe and fittings are manufactured and installed to.
Determine if these contain tests to establish the durability of the pipe and fittings for New Zealand conditions. For plastic heated water pipes, confirm the stress regression curve for the plastic material demonstrates the required level of durability to meet Building Code clause B2 Durability at the intended operating temperature.
3. Statements/tests for not contaminating the water
Identify how the manufacturer/supplier shows that the pipe and fittings will not contaminate the potable water supply. For example, test certificates verifying compliance with AS/NZS 4020 or BS 6920.
Identify how the manufacturer/supplier demonstrates the product is lead free.
4. Resistance to light transmission through the pipe wall
Determine how the manufacturer/supplier shows the pipe will not transmit light to prevent algae growing in the pipe.
5. Resistance to ultraviolet light—for external installation
Determine how the manufacturer/supplier shows the pipe is resistant to ultraviolet light when installed in locations exposed to sunlight.
6. Clear identification to avoid confusion with similar products
Confirm the product is clearly identified with visible external marking complying with the manufacturing Standard,
particularly when compared with similar-looking products intended for a different use.
7. Manufacturer’s data relating to intended use
Check the manufacturer’s information demonstrates how the product contributes to compliance with the Building Code, including clauses G12 Water supplies and B2 Durability, and explains how the product should be used and installed.
8. Appraisal results and accreditation
Review any independent supporting documentation showing compliance with the Building Code.
If you want to substitute a pipework system originally specified in your building consent application, you need to show the council how it meets the Building Code requirements.
CodeMark
All pipework systems with a current CodeMark product certificate must be accepted by building consent authorities as meeting the requirements of the Building Code. The certificate must be current, and the product must be used in accordance with the details noted on the certificate. Find the CodeMark register at tepae.building. govt.nz/public-registers
WaterMark
Products for use in water supply systems that have been certified and marked in accordance with the requirements of the Australian WaterMark Certification Scheme and listed on the WaterMark Product Database may be deemed to meet the requirements of the Building Code for their intended purpose. Search the WaterMark schedule of products at watermark.abcb.gov.au/ certification/schedule-products
WHICH 3500 TO USE?
Please note that the 2021 edition of AS/NZS 3500.1:2021 and AS/NZS 3500.4:2021 remain referenced as an acceptable solution for compliance with Building Code clause G12 Water Supplies, subject to some modifications.
MBIE will consult on referencing the 2025 editions as acceptable solutions in a future Building Code update.
If you wish to use AS/NZS 3500.1:2025 or AS/NZS 3500.4:2025 before they are referenced as acceptable solutions, you need to propose them as an alternative solution to the relevant building consent authority when applying for a building consent.

In this article, Rinnai summarises their recent webinar on gas water heating system modifications to increase efficiency at the Foodstuffs North Island head office in Auckland.
AUTHOR: RINNAI NEW ZEALAND
Foodstuffs North Island operates a 6 Green Star-rated office near Auckland airport. An EECA co-funded energy audit before the start of the project identified potential emission savings from the gas water heating system.
The existing system consists of a typical Rinnai Demand Duo type system with four high-efficiency condensing water heaters connected via a pumped flow and return to a well-insulated 800 litre storage cylinder. The hot water plant supplies a commercial kitchen and end-of-trip shower facilities, primarily for those cycling to work.
Figure 1 below shows a simplified schematic of the system installed at Foodstuffs. Energy used by the system is made up of:
a. hot water from fixtures
b. energy lost from ring main
c. energy lost from storage cylinder
d. boiler flue
e. energy used heating and then lost from the boiler heat exchanger, plus the electricity used in pumps, controls and boiler.
The project commenced with a desktop review of gas energy and hot water use. 6 Green Star buildings are required to closely monitor energy use, so excellent existing data was available.
Figure 2 above shows typical hot water and gas energy use for a week. Of note is the gas used at weekends, when little hot water is drawn. At these times, energy consumption is mostly because of the ring main heat loss. This constantly cools the storage tank with the return water, resulting in boiler heating cycles to maintain temperature. These short cycles heat the metal of the heat exchanger, which is then lost to the atmosphere between cycles.
When you compare weekday to weekend use in Figure 2, the ring main and boiler operating overhead makes up over 50 per cent of the gas used.
This initial review resulted in efforts focused on the ring main and boiler heat exchanger losses. A series of incremental modifications were made to reduce gas use: Ring main reheater: A 60 litre, multi-element Rinnai commercial heavy-duty electric cylinder was installed in the
Figure 1: Typical Demand Duo. When the tank sensor (5) indicates to the pump control (4) that heating is required, pump (3) is powered on. When flow is detected, the boiler (1) ignites, heating water that returns to the storage tank (2). Hot water is constantly circulated around the building by pump (6), so water is available near-instantly at remote fixtures.
Figure 2: Initial hot water and gas use for a typical week.
The existing gas hot water system at the Food Stuffs North Island head office has been modified to a hybrid system, resulting in lower maintenance and running costs and a reduced carbon footprint.
ring main return to create a gas/electric hybrid system. This reheats water from the ring main return before it is delivered to the storage cylinder. The boilers will then operate only once significant draws have resulted in cold water entering the storage cylinder. They no longer operate regular short cycles to reheat the cylinder as a result of the ring main return water.
Ring main temperature: The ring main is supplied by a mixing valve to limit temperature. This was reduced from 70°C to 65°C.
Right-sizing of the hot water plant: The hot water used is well below the capacity of the hot water system. As the Demand Duo uses a modular system with multiple boilers, it was straightforward to isolate two of the four boilers. This halves the losses to atmosphere from the metal of the boiler heat exchangers between cycles.
The retail cost for the installation of the small heavy duty electric cylinder would be expected to be less than $10,000. The other changes incurred no cost.
For each cubic metre of gas used, four and a half times as much hot water was delivered in 2025. Some of this reduced gas use has been switched to electricity consumption, which will have a lower carbon footprint.
Hot water use varies considerably month to month. To show the cumulative effect of the steps taken above, the months of May 2023 and May 2025 are compared in Figure 3 above. These months had similar total hot water use, and the gas savings are significant.
For each cubic metre of gas used, four and a half times as much hot water was delivered in 2025. Some of this reduced gas use has been switched to electricity consumption, which will have a lower carbon footprint. The balance of the reduced gas use is outright savings from lower ring main and boiler heat exchanger losses. Demand for hot water in May is moderate. In the fourth quarter of the year, where hot water demand is higher, savings will be smaller but remain significant.
An added advantage of the new hybrid system is the much lower boiler maintenance that will be required due to the significant reduction in on/off cycles. The boilers will also have a much longer economic service life.

LNG IMPORTS Future energ y option?
Two studies, released in July, explore the feasibility of imported LNG as part of New Zealand’s future energy security mix.
AUTHOR: CLARUS
Following the rapid decline in the availability of gas for electricity generation, a group of major New Zealand energy companies has collaborated to explore the option to
import liquefied natural gas (LNG) and assessed the role LNG could play to meet New Zealand’s future gas demand.
Clarus, Contact Energy, Genesis Energy, Meridian Energy and Mercury
CONVENTIONAL-SCALE LNG
Flexibility—at a cost
LNG is equivalent to our domestic natural gas (once LNG is regasified) and can be transported using existing gas networks and used in existing gas appliances. The global LNG industry has grown considerably over recent years, with around 50 countries now relying on LNG imports to meet their domestic energy needs.
The global LNG trade has standardised around large vessels (carrying around 170,000-180,000m³, or 4.5PJ of gas), with much of the storage and regasification equipment located on permanently moored ships (known as Floating Storage and Regasification Units or FSRUs).
The real benefit of these conventional-scale LNG solutions is to improve security of energy supply, providing access to energy when required. In New Zealand’s case, this may be in a dry-year when hydro inflows are low, or if domestic gas supply continues to decline.
The Gas Strategies study found that a conventional solution would allow New Zealand to access additional gas at around $18
commissioned two studies, looking both at conventional-scale solutions, as used across the globe, and smaller-scale options.
“This work aims to provide New Zealand with a robust and clear-eyed evaluation
per gigajoule (GJ) on a landed cost basis. The landed price is at the entry point to the import terminal and includes shipping.
The total cost to end users would also need to account for the capital and operational costs required to deliver that gas into the system through port upgrades, regasification systems and storage, estimated at an additional $170-$210 million per year.
These would also contribute to the effective delivered cost to more accurately reflect the total cost to end users. Therefore, the final delivered cost per GJ would depend on the annual throughput of the terminal.
The large size of the ships involved in conventional-scale LNG imports would necessitate significant infrastructure investment, including port or pipeline upgrades.
Depending on the location and technology used, capital cost estimates range from $190 million to $1 billion, which is a significant investment given the uncertainty around how often LNG imports would be needed.
Government support would be needed for any LNG import option to proceed.
of LNG import feasibility, and while both options are technically feasible, they each come with very different costs and benefits,” says Clarus Chief Executive Paul Goodeve.
The studies were carried out between September 2024 and May 2025 by international LNG experts Gas Strategies, based in the UK. They have previously advised on similar projects and have been able to provide their international expertise and knowledge, along with engineering consultancy Wood Beca (NZ).
The reports show that a gas import option may be technically feasible, though with some challenges to consider. Study partners have shared the reports with government officials, whose support would be necessary for any option to proceed.
The study partners emphasised that LNG is just one of several options being explored to support energy resilience. Investment in renewables, demand-side management and electrification remain central to the country’s low-carbon energy transition.
“Ultimately, our energy future will be shaped by a mix of energy options and this work ensures the option of LNG is properly understood,” said Goodeve.
SMALLER-SCALE LNG
Lower cost—less flexibility
In an effort to seek out lower capital cost solutions, Gas Strategies also explored smaller-scale developments that would use existing port infrastructure without major modifications. These solutions would involve much smaller vessels of around 15,000m³ in size (0.4PJ). Roughly one-tenth the size of conventional LNG carriers, they could shuttle between Australian LNG export projects and a New Zealand port, such as Port Taranaki. This model could provide an additional 7-10PJ of energy per year to the New Zealand system—equivalent to around one month of current gas supply.
Crucially, the smaller size of ships means limited site works would be required, enabling faster and more flexible development.
On a landed cost basis, small-scale LNG would cost approximately 25%
more than large-scale, at $20-$21/GJ. The additional capital costs of smallerscale LNG infrastructure are estimated between $140 million and $295 million, depending on how much onshore storage is built.
So, while the gas costs are more expensive than conventional scale, the infrastructure costs are lower, and the gas itself is expected to be more expensive. Again, the final delivered costs per GJ would need to take into account both the landed cost and capital cost.
The study also highlights several issues that would need to be addressed in moving forward with smaller-scale solutions. These include securing interest from existing sellers to supply a relatively small volume of gas and ensuring sufficient storage of LNG when it arrives in New Zealand.
GAS REGULATORS
Keeping it safe
While AS/NZS 5601.1:2022 is not yet cited in gas regulations for general compliance, gasfitters should get familiar with this new version of the standard, which offers crucial guidance for future safety, says Aqualine.
AUTHOR: AQUALINE
The New Zealand gas installation landscape is continually evolving to enhance safety. Gasfitters need to be aware of both the current legal compliance requirements and the latest industry standard advancements for gas regulators and pipework.
AS/NZS 5601.1:2013 is currently cited in the Gas (Safety and Measurement) Regulations 2010 and NZ Building Code clause G11 as the primary compliance means for general installations.
However, the 2022 revision AS/NZS 5601.1:2022 introduces significant new safety features and best practices that gasfitters should become familiar with.
Emphasis on advanced safety
The updated AS/NZS 5601.1:2022 standard increases emphasis on advanced safety in residential and light commercial gas
NAVIGATING COMPLIANCE
As an authorised gasfitter, it is your responsibility to ensure all gas installations meet current safety standards. Here’s a clear breakdown:
Current compliance: For most general gasfitting work in New Zealand, you should continue to use the 2013 edition of AS/NZS 5601 to comply until such time as the Gas (Safety and Measurement) Regulations 2010 are updated to cite the 2022 edition. Ensure Certificates of Compliance reflect the 2013 standard.
Certified designs: Specific AS/NZS 5601.1:2022 requirements (including EFV/UPSO for MLP) apply if your installation is under a certified design that explicitly uses the 2022 standard. Practices and products: Familiarise yourself with the 2022 standard’s new safety features. Consider products that offer these enhanced features, providing higher safety and future proofing.
Supplier support: Confirm compliance status of products and their suitability for your project’s specific regulatory requirements. Records of work: Keep thorough records of regulators and safety devices, noting which standard the installation complies with. This is vital for audits, inspections or warranty claims.
installations. It aims to prevent uncontrolled gas flow from events like ruptured pipes, particularly in systems using flexible multilayer piping (MLP).
These advancements align with international best practices. While the 2022 standard is not yet cited in the Gas (Safety and Measurement) Regulations 2010 for general compliance, it offers crucial guidance for future safety—and applies to certain certified designs.
Fire emergency isolation with EFVs or UPSOs
The 2022 revision mandates specific safety measures, especially for installations using multilayer pipe.
This includes a requirement for fire emergency isolation, typically achieved with an Excess Flow Valve (EFV) or a regulator with an integrated Under-Pressure Shut-Off (UPSO).
Aqualine’s new CLESSE automatic changeover (ACO) regulator range meets the technical specifications and advanced safety requirements of AS/NZS 5601.1:2022—reflecting a broader industry trend toward smarter, safer gas systems.
1. Excess Flow Valve (EFV): An EFV automatically restricts gas flow on detecting a sudden surge. Installed near the supply point, these fail-safe devices require no power.
2. Regulator with UPSO: For multilayer pipe installations, the 2022 standard allows a regulator with an integrated UPSO. This feature shuts off gas flow if outlet pressure drops below a safe threshold, offering similar protection. Both EFVs and UPSOs are compliant options under AS/NZS 5601.1:2022 for fire emergency isolation where multilayer pipe is used.
What about OPSOs?
Though AS/NZS 5601.1:2022 doesn’t universally mandate Over Pressure Shut-Off (OPSO) devices, manufacturers increasingly offer regulators with both UPSO and OPSO features. OPSO mechanisms protect against excessive pressure buildup, adding another safety layer. Their inclusion is best practice, especially in high-risk LPG installations.

HOW TO CUT BACK ON CALLBACKS
No business wants callbacks, which come at a cost to profitability and reputation. But how to avoid them? NZ Plumber has advice.
Customer callbacks are never welcome. They disrupt schedules, require extra travel time and cost, and take your team away from profitable jobs. They can also result in poor reviews and damage your reputation—and you’re unlikely to get any repeat business from the customer in question.
WHAT CAUSES PLUMBING CALLBACKS
For more than a decade, BRANZ has produced an annual New House Owners’ Satisfaction Survey, which shows, by trade, the proportion of new homeowners who call them back to fix defects. Plumbers currently rank third on the list, with a 31 per cent callback rate, close behind carpenters at 35 per cent. Painters top the list at 50 per cent.
Master Plumbers asked BRANZ Chief Executive Officer Claire Falck to provide more information on the nature of the plumbing callbacks highlighted by the latest survey. This was her response:
“Looking specifically at how homeowners describe the plumbing related defects they have experienced, the major themes are:
Leaks and water pressure problems – such as leaking sinks, tap fittings, toilets, decreased water pressure in showers, shower cubicle water dripping outside cubicle
Installation errors – such as incorrect plumbing of hot/cold water, shower fittings not sealed properly, insufficient sealing around fixtures, waste pipes not connected or leaking Blocked or faulty systems – such as blocked sewer due to debris, drains not functioning/incorrectly installed.”
Claire also noted that new homeowners are positive about their experience when there are good levels of communication, and defects are fixed promptly after first occupancy. “What we generally find is that new homeowners state that the number of defects is fewer than expected (25% of respondents) or as expected (33% of respondents). This suggests that the industry is doing a good job at setting expectations from the outset.”
Related tradespesons call back rate after first occupancy
HOW TO PREVENT THEM
Every plumber, gasfitter or drainlayer worth their salt wants to get the job right, first time. Inevitably mistakes happen, and it is good business practice to go back and fix these promptly.
To avoid a high volume of callbacks, however, it’s worth addressing the causes, which might include inadequate training, poor quality control processes, rushed jobs, or miscommunication between office and field teams.
At the end of every job, it’s always worth reviewing the work done to make sure it is up to scratch. Time taken at this point could save a lot more time, cost and frustration further down the track.

Restraints of trade
A restraint of trade clause in an employment agreement is a good idea—but only if done right.
AUTHOR: LISA DUSTON, PEOPLE & CULTURE MANAGER, MASTER PLUMBERS AND MASTERLINK
You invest time and energy developing your team—training them up, helping them build strong customer relationships. But what happens when they decide to move on, possibly to a competitor just down the road? It’s no surprise many tradies consider adding restraint of trade clauses to employment agreements.
But be careful. In a recent case, NZME Publishing Ltd v Ankus [2025], the employer tried to stop a former employee from working elsewhere, citing a restraint clause. The Employment Relations Authority (ERA) threw it out. Why? It was too broad, too vague, and not backed by evidence showing real risk to the business.
So, how to avoid that happening to you?
Keep in mind:
1. Restraints must be reasonable
You can’t just say ‘you can’t work for anyone else for a year’. The ERA looks at the role, the region, and the real risk. A clause that’s too long, too broad, or too harsh is likely to be unenforceable.
2. Be clear and specific Spell out what you’re protecting. Is it client lists? Business contacts? Staff
poaching? General restrictions won’t cut it—especially for junior roles.
3. Use the right clause
The Master Plumbers standard individual employment agreement (IEA) template includes a ‘Business Protection’ clause (Clause 19) covering nonsolicitation of clients and staff. Just make sure you tailor the timeframe and region to fit the employee’s role and seniority.
4. Talk about it upfront
The best clauses are discussed when employment starts—not tacked on later. Make sure your employee understands what they’re agreeing to.
5. Culture still matters
Even the best contract won’t stop someone leaving if they’re unhappy. Build a strong culture and exit well—often the best protection in the long run.

Taking steps to ladder safety
New ladder safety resources from Master Plumbers to help you step up, not slip up.
Ladders are a staple piece of equipment for tradies.
Lightweight and convenient, they’re often the quickest solution for getting to height. But gravity is unforgiving, and ladders can cause serious workplace falls.
Around 70%* of constructionrelated falls from a height in New Zealand are from ladders and roofs— and more than half of these are from less than 3m. In many cases, injuries could have been prevented with some simple checks and safer habits.
We often think of working at height as being on a roof or scaffold, but using a ladder is also considered as working at height under New Zealand health and safety legislation. And when it goes wrong, the consequences can be life-changing.
Where things can go wrong
Equipment is damaged or unstable
The incorrect ladder is used for the task
Poor ground conditions
Overreaching or carrying awkward loads
Using ladders for tasks where a scaffold or work platform would be better suited.
You might be thinking, “I’ve used ladders hundreds of times”, and that’s probably true. But fatigue, time pressure, distraction or inexperience can quickly turn a quick, routine task into a dangerous one.

INVESTMENT BOOST
A worthwhile tax saving?
New tax rules allow an immediate 20% tax deduction for an asset purchase, with the remaining 80% depreciated throughout its life.
AUTHOR: BRETT CROMBIE, STRAIGHTEDGE ACCOUNTING
Every year, at least one client will call up shortly before the end of March and say something like, “If I buy a new excavator before the 31st, will I save tax this year?”
Until recently, my answer has generally been, “Not much, so don’t rush off and make any snap purchases just to try and beat this deadline.”
However, recent changes to the tax rules, called ‘Investment Boost’, now make this type of purchase a better proposition. Investment Boost allows an immediate 20% tax deduction for asset purchases. The remaining 80% of the asset can still be depreciated throughout the life of the asset. Previously, the only tax deduction available for asset purchases has been via depreciation.
The idea behind the policy is to encourage business investment, which might in turn help the country battle its way out of the current economic slump.
Let’s use an example to compare an asset purchase under the old and new rules. We will use the same example—a $100,000 excavator purchased on 15 March.
The old rules
When the excavator is purchased, it is added to the asset register and depreciation begins. In this case, there will be 16 days of depreciation at the relevant depreciation rate. For excavators, the Straight-Line depreciation rate is 8.5%, giving a depreciation deduction of $373 in this first financial year. This will result in a very minor reduction in profit and tax.
New or imported assets only
One aspect of this policy that is bound to trip some people up is that Investment Boost only applies to assets that are ‘new or new to New Zealand’. This means second-hand assets are not eligible, unless they are imported. This is a pity, as there are many trade business owners who prefer to buy quality used rather than new machinery.
The new rules
With Investment Boost, an immediate 20% deduction is allowed in the first financial year, resulting in a substantial $20,000 deduction.
Overall, the Investment Boost policy is a worthwhile change to the tax rules and could help your business, especially if you have had a profitable year and are looking for ways to reduce your tax while also upgrading your assets. About
Giving the example of a new $100,000 excavator, purchased on 15 March, the tax deduction in the first financial year would be $20,000 under Investment Boost, compared with $373 under the old rules.

APPRENTICE PROFILE
Career starters
Getting a trade after a false start at university is the best decision Marieke Oram ever made. NZ Plumber catches up with Marieke about her journey and recent gasfitting award win.
AUTHOR: BEVERLY SELLERS
PHOTOGRAPHY: DEAN MACKENZIE
Marieke Oram has passed her gasfitting and plumbing registration exams and is now set on becoming a Certifier.
Marieke Oram’s career is off to a flying start, having been recognised for her gasfitting excellence at this year’s NZ Plumbing Awards.
Marieke was the Gasfitting Finalist for the James Douglas Medallion, awarded each year to newly qualified apprentices in each of our three trades.
She achieved an impressive 87 per cent pass mark in her gasfitting registration exam last year, and followed that up with a similar result in plumbing. Not bad for someone who came relatively late to a trades career, having initially been encouraged down the university path.
Practical by nature
“Going to uni after school was the expected thing and I did one semester of a psychology degree, which I hated!” recalls Marieke, who’s now 31. A brief foray into office admin was equally unsuited to her practical nature.
“I didn’t want to be at a desk all day—I wanted to be using my hands,” she says. “My brother is a builder and I know heaps of sparkies, so I thought I’d try a trade.”
That led to a pre-trade course at Ara in Canterbury, with work experience at Clyne & Bennie in Christchurch two days each week. The company went on to offer Marieke an apprenticeship and she hasn’t looked back.
Under the supervision of Basil Martin and Bernie Russell, she carries out residential and commercial maintenance work and relishes the variety of jobs—even grease trap servicing, which she admits is the smelliest of all.
“I just get stuck in—it has to be done,” says Marieke, in her no-nonsense way. “With plumbing, it’s not hard to find out the problem and fix it by working your way from A to B.”
Holding her own
She’s equally straightforward in her approach to being a woman in these male-dominated trades. “Anyone can do a job well or badly,” she says. “I just want to be perceived as a good worker, rather than being compared with other women in the industry.”
Yes, sometimes the jokes aren’t fun and, yes, not having a toilet available on site is the worst thing—plus women’s workwear is still pretty limited. But, generally speaking, there’s nothing stopping women doing a trade, she says.
Initially, some of Marieke’s co-workers were unsure how to be around her but she soon broke the ice with her sense of fun and ability to hold her own. “You have to be a bit thick skinned in this industry,” she says with a laugh.
Customers are sometimes also taken aback when Marieke calls to let them know she’s on the way. “The amount of times they think I’m
in office admin and ask me to tell the gasfitter to bring something along when he comes!”
Once they get over the initial surprise, clients are usually very happy to have her there, although a few feel the need to explain to her how to do her job. Some women, in particular, can’t understand why she’d ever want to work in the trades but there are plenty who tell her how proud they are of her for taking this route. “I’ve also had several women customers who are really glad to have a female working in their home, as they feel more comfortable—which is sad but true.”
Give it a go
Asked what advice she would give others thinking of giving a plumbing and gasfitting career a go, Marieke answers with her customary humour. “Wear knee pads and hearing protection!”
Joking aside, she says to just give it a go. Marieke says she’s lucky to have really supportive supervisors at Clyne & Bennie, who are always willing to help her out. “Don’t be afraid to ask dumb questions, and make the most of your tutors while you have them.”
With her apprenticeship fast reaching completion, Marieke’s looking forward to getting stuck in again and becoming a certifying tradesperson. No doubt she’ll tackle it in her usual down-to-earth style... and with excellent results.

DIFFERENT MINDS, ONE TEAM
Plumbing businesses that provide good support for team members with neurodivergence, such as dyslexia or ADHD, can benefit in many ways from their ‘out of the box’ thinking. NZ Plumber looks at employer considerations and talks to four Masterlink apprentices about their personal experiences.
AUTHOR: DAWN ADAMS
Neurodivergence (ND) is an umbrella term to describe brains that process information in a way that is not typical (neurotypical). ADHD, autism, dyslexia and dyscalculia are forms of ND you may have encountered. Others include OCD, dyspraxia, dysgraphia, bipolar and Tourette syndrome.
ND individuals often experience differences in the way they learn—and sometimes feel about social situations. This may be picked up early or later in life by parents, teachers or bosses, and can lead to an assessment. Providing this assessment—and giving a name to the difference in thinking—can help the person understand themselves better and access the right support.
Asking the right questions
Adding an ND person to your team doesn’t need to be extra work. The key to success is good communication to overcome perceived barriers. Ask what support they need from you to be able to do their job. If the team member is an apprentice, make sure they are also getting good support from their training provider. Providers should be able to tailor their teaching style to each learner’s needs.
Providing the right support
Masterlink Apprentice Training Manager Pete Shields has had a lot of experience supporting neurodivergent PGD apprentices, both during
TRAINING & RESOURCES
umbrella.org.nz
Neurodivergence training workshops for employers and their teams ako.ac.nz
Neurodiversity workshops and resources for the tertiary sector
his time at Masterlink and his many years as a senior tutor. He says ND individuals can be more committed to learning than the neurotypical.
“They realise they need to apply themselves that little bit extra.”
Some students find it easier if they can visualise ideas, so Pete suggests rewording instructions or drawing diagrams to display different concepts.
He has found that some learners mask their challenges, as they feel embarrassed. “There has never been a learner who couldn’t be accommodated,” he says. “Good open discussion from the beginning is key to understanding the type of support the learner needs to retain the theory.”
CARL REBER
ADHD
Carl Reber’s high school friends first picked up that his thinking and learning process was different from theirs. His doctor later confirmed an ADHD diagnosis.
Concentrating on bookwork and research projects is a challenge for Carl, who is a Masterlink plumbing, gasfitting and drainlaying apprentice. He knows he needs to stay engaged to stay on track. Having the support and encouragement of his Masterlink mentor helps keep him accountable. He says it would be a struggle to learn without this in place.
Because of how Carl’s mind works, he says he can bounce around with tasks. This can lead to him partially completing a few jobs rather than seeing one through to the end before starting a second.
Large tasks are another challenge. Sometimes they feel too big for him to even begin. The size becomes a distraction. Carl has found that breaking down large pieces of work into smaller sub-tasks makes it easier.
His different way of looking at things means he can see solutions to problems that a neurotypical colleague may not. He also likes to understand tasks in detail and asks a lot of questions at the start of a job to gather as much information as possible. He’s learned this can come across as questioning authority or the expertise of colleagues but explains it’s just the way he needs to work.
Carl’s boss is really supportive and understands his thinking process. He gives Carl tasks in a way he can easily deal with them—breaking down each larger task into a list of manageable smaller groups of things to do.
Carl’s advice to anyone with ADHD considering a PGD career is, “Find a system and a way that works for you with the bookwork and stick to that.”
ETHAN FOAKES
Dyslexia and dyscalculia
It was at primary school where Masterlink plumbing, gasfitting and drainlaying apprentice Ethan Foakes first noticed his thinking and learning processes were different. He was assessed and diagnosed with dyslexia (which mainly affects how a person reads, writes and spells) and dyscalculia (difficulty with maths and understanding numbers). This led to him accessing a reader-writer for exams.
Dealing with numbers, formulas and calculations in his day-to-day work is a challenge. Ethan’s phone helps with some of what he needs and colleagues are supportive too. In one situation, a team member explained a task twice and realised Ethan still didn’t fully understand. “He drew a diagram of what we were doing and then wrote the calculations… I just took a photo of it.” Having something visual to refer to is the way to go for Ethan.
BRYNN LANDMAN
Dyslexia
Newly qualified drainlayer Brynn Landman was diagnosed with dyslexia during his early years of school. He says having this diagnosis led to help and support with learning and at exam time.
For Brynn, paperwork is one of the key areas of his life impacted by dyslexia. “Tasks that involve reading, filling out forms, or writing detailed reports often require significantly more mental effort and concentration compared to others. I find myself having to doublecheck spelling, reread instructions multiple times, and stay highly focused to avoid errors.”
Brynn’s family support has been a big help through study and work. He also knows taking his time is the best strategy to get things right. He was able to access support from a reader-writer when he sat his drainlayer registration exam.
“Brynn worked hard to do his theory assessments, aced all his practical work, and then had to work extremely hard to pass his exam,” says Masterlink Apprentice Training Manager Pete Shields.
What stands out for Pete is that Brynn never gave up. “He worked hard and got there.”
Brynn works at Tauranga Hardware and Plumbing, where he completed his Masterlink apprenticeship. Pete says the business really supported Brynn along the way and his brother Quinton is now completing his Masterlink apprenticeship there.
To anyone with ND thinking about a PGD career Brynn says, “Make sure you have good people around you that will support and push you along. Also, stick to it! Don’t give up… and remember there’s no shame in asking for help if you need it.”
Ethan can access a reader-writer when on block course. Through this support, he has learned about Google Chrome’s OpenDyslexic extension, which provides different fonts and background colours to websites to help readers with dyslexia.
He doesn’t openly share his neurodiversity with colleagues but doesn’t hide it either. Some of his team know he struggles with numbers. And Ethan shared with some of them about this interview for NZ Plumber. He says, “If people ask, I’d be more than happy to talk to them about it.”
Creativity and sport are where Ethan really shines. “When I was younger, I’d spend hours in the shed with my granddad, just watching him and then asking questions.” He always knew a practical role was the way he was headed.
He loves his career on the tools, despite having struggled at times. “If you don’t understand, keep on asking until you do,” he says. “You’ll find a way. Just communicate with people.”
ROBBIE WHITE
Dyslexia
Masterlink apprentice Robbie White’s challenges with words were picked up by his boss, Owen Paterson. At the time they were using paper job sheets. A Masterlink test confirmed he had dyslexia and having a name for what he experiences has helped. “It gave me awareness of the dyslexia so that I could try harder at things I thought I just wasn’t good at,” he says.
Robbie finds dyslexia impacts him most when writing notes at work. He also has memory challenges and retaining job info can be tough.
By the same token, his way of thinking has distinct advantages in that he can see multiple ways of doing a task and “can think quite out of the box”.
Online assessments for Robbie’s apprenticeship have been difficult at times, as he may know the answer but needs to find the specific wording required to pass the test.
Quite far into his apprenticeship, he began writing every assignment in a book. Recording what he was working on and the marks received helped him keep track of his study and made life much easier.
Robbie’s boss Owen was supportive when Robbie discovered he had dyslexia. “He never got frustrated if I forgot instructions or couldn’t remember how to do something,” he says. Owen always made sure Robbie understood each task, which took the pressure off in the early days of his apprenticeship.
Robbie’s advice to other people with ND thinking about a career on the tools: “Don’t let the bookwork scare you, keep chipping away at it.” He’s found keeping on top of his study has helped him. Finding a quiet space where he can read the theory out loud has also helped.
Experiencing the benefits
Businesses that are open to accommodating different needs have a wider pool of labour to pick from.
They also have access to a group of people whose brains can be more suited to—even gifted in—practical work. When faced with a problem, ND brains can come up with creative solutions neurotypical brains might not.
An inclusive and adaptable workplace benefits the wider team, too. For example, you can make it a more accommodating environment for someone with young children at home or a sick relative to care for, or for older staff members who want to reduce their hours.
Highlighting the positives
ND individuals process sensory information differently. They may find busy work sites stressful, traditional interviews could be difficult, and organising schedules and larger tasks might need a bit of extra help.
But in exchange, your team can gain a real asset with an employee with above average practical skills, attention to detail or pattern recognition.
If an ND person is uncomfortable with social situations, this doesn’t need to be a negative. The ability to focus on work can be easier for these people over a neurotypical team member who enjoys a chat.
People with ADHD can be suited to fast-paced environments— and they are also often analytical thinkers.
Autistic individuals can be highly productive and detail focused. Autistic employees learn fast and, with the right systems and processes in place, can get to grips with the job quicker than a neurotypical employee.
